What is Flavor Pairing?

Flavor pairing is the practice of combining ingredients that have complementary flavors to enhance the overall taste of a dish. By understanding which flavors work well together, you can create complex and well-balanced dishes that tantalize the palate.

Key Principles of Flavor Pairing

  • Contrast: Combining contrasting flavors like sweet and salty or spicy and sweet can create a dynamic and exciting taste experience.
  • Complement: Pairing ingredients that enhance each other's flavors, such as tomatoes and basil or chocolate and berries, can create a harmonious taste profile.
  • Balance: Balancing flavors like acidity with sweetness or bitterness with richness can create a well-rounded and satisfying dish.

Examples of Flavor Pairing

Here are some classic flavor pairings to inspire your culinary creations:

  • Tomato and Basil: The freshness of basil complements the tangy sweetness of tomatoes, making them a perfect pair for pasta dishes or salads.
  • Chocolate and Raspberry: The rich, decadent flavor of chocolate is enhanced by the tartness of raspberries, creating a luxurious dessert combination.
  • Pork and Apple: The savory richness of pork is beautifully balanced by the sweetness and acidity of apples, making them a classic duo in savory dishes.
